Iconic Landmarks: A Glimpse into New York’s Soul
No trip to New York City is complete without a visit to its iconic landmarks, each a testament to the city’s history, ambition, and artistic spirit. Start your journey at the Statue of Liberty, a symbol of freedom and democracy, standing tall on Liberty Island. Take a ferry to Ellis Island, the gateway for millions of immigrants, and delve into the poignant stories of those who sought a new life in America. Ascend to the top of the Empire State Building, an Art Deco masterpiece, for breathtaking panoramic views of the city that never sleeps. And don’t forget to marvel at the architectural grandeur of Grand Central Terminal, a Beaux-Arts masterpiece with a celestial ceiling.

A Walk Through Time: Exploring History and Culture
New York City’s rich history and diverse cultural heritage are woven into the fabric of its neighborhoods. Stroll through the cobblestone streets of Greenwich Village, a bohemian haven with charming cafes, independent bookstores, and historic landmarks. Immerse yourself in the vibrant energy of Chinatown, a bustling enclave with traditional markets, authentic cuisine, and ornate temples. Explore the artistic heart of SoHo, a trendy district known for its cast-iron architecture, art galleries, and designer boutiques. And delve into the cultural treasures of Harlem, a neighborhood with a rich musical legacy, soulful jazz clubs, and historical landmarks.
Museums and Art Galleries: A Feast for the Senses
New York City is a haven for art and culture enthusiasts, boasting an impressive array of world-renowned museums and art galleries. Immerse yourself in the masterpieces of the Metropolitan Museum of Art, one of the largest and most comprehensive art museums in the world. Explore the innovative works of modern and contemporary art at the Museum of Modern Art (MoMA)**. Discover the wonders of the natural world at the American Museum of Natural History**. And delve into the fascinating world of science and technology at the Intrepid Sea, Air & Space Museum**.

Parks and Green Spaces: Escaping the Urban Jungle
Despite its bustling urban landscape, New York City offers a surprising abundance of parks and green spaces where you can escape the concrete jungle and reconnect with nature. Stroll through the sprawling lawns of Central Park**, a verdant oasis in the heart of Manhattan. Explore the picturesque waterfront of Brooklyn Bridge Park**, offering stunning views of the Manhattan skyline. And discover the tranquility of the High Line**, a unique elevated park built on a former railway line.

What are the best neighborhoods to stay in New York City?
Choosing the right neighborhood depends on your interests and budget. For a vibrant and central location, consider Midtown Manhattan or Greenwich Village. For a more artistic and bohemian vibe, explore the East Village or Williamsburg. For a quieter and more residential experience, consider neighborhoods like the Upper West Side or Park Slope.
What is the best time to visit New York City?
New York City is a year-round destination, but the best time to visit depends on your preferences. Spring and fall offer pleasant weather and fewer crowds, while summer is bustling with energy and outdoor events. Winter can be cold but magical, with festive decorations and holiday cheer.
How long should I spend in New York City?
A weekend trip can offer a taste of the city’s highlights, but for a more immersive experience, plan for at least 5-7 days.
